Living Plants Offer Authentic Fragrance and Form

For those prioritizing the sensory experience of natural flora, several conifer varieties are proving ideal for container cultivation. The Dwarf Alberta Spruce stands out as a prime choice. This slow-growing evergreen maintains a symmetrical, conical shape, seldom growing beyond a few feet when contained, making it a perfect centerpiece. After the holiday season, these durable spruces can often be transplanted outdoors in appropriate climates, extending their useful life.

Another favored living choice is the Lemon Cypress. This plant offers a vibrant, unconventional aesthetic with chartreuse foliage and a distinctive citrus aroma, introducing an unexpected fresh scent to indoor spaces. Its small stature makes it easily deployable on desks or side tables. These living miniature trees foster a hands-on holiday experience, requiring care and attention that connect enthusiasts directly to a tactile aspect of nature during the winter months.

Artificial Trees Deliver Convenience and Sustainability

Conversely, the market for high-quality, artificial mini trees is burgeoning, catering to consumers demanding minimal maintenance and long-term convenience. These reusable alternatives eliminate shedding needles and the need for watering, often featuring pre-installed lighting that simplifies the setup process. This low-maintenance option proves particularly attractive for busy city dwellers.

Artificial mini trees offer diverse stylistic applications, with dimensions typically ranging from 40-centimeter tabletop versions to taller 90-centimeter models designed to stand on sideboards or occupy tight corners without visually dominating the room. Their easy storage further reinforces their sustainability, ensuring they remain a practical choice for numerous seasons. Selecting the appropriate tree hinges primarily on understanding the constraints of the living space and the owner’s lifestyle, balancing the allure of natural scent with the ease of synthetic upkeep.

Scaling Decor for Compact Spaces

Decorating these smaller trees requires a nuanced approach, favoring delicate ornaments, miniature lights, and appropriately scaled garlands. The smaller canvases encourage creative, thematic displays—such as minimalist Scandinavian designs or rustic cabin aesthetics—that integrate well into smaller environments.
